First, it's important to regularly change your air filters. Over time, dust and debris can clog your filters, which puts extra strain on your system and can decrease its efficiency. We recommend checking your filters every month and replacing them every 1-3 months, especially if you have pets or allergies. This simple step not only improves air quality but also prolongs the life of your HVAC system.
Next, ensure that the area around your outdoor unit is clear. Check that there is ample space—at least two feet—between the unit and any surrounding vegetation or debris. This provides adequate airflow, which is essential for maintaining efficient function. Regularly inspect and clean the unit’s coils and fins to prevent dirt build-up, which can obstruct airflow and reduce efficiency.
Another crucial task is to inspect the ductwork for leaks or obstructions. Leaks in the ducts can lead to significant energy loss, causing your system to work harder than necessary. Carefully check for any noticeable issues such as disconnected joints or small holes and seal them with metal-backed tape or mastic sealant. This will not only improve your system’s efficiency but could also result in lower utility bills.
Don't forget to keep an eye on your thermostat settings. Programmable or smart thermostats are excellent investments if you haven’t already made the switch. By setting your thermostat according to your daily schedule, you can save on energy costs while ensuring a comfortable home environment. Remember to change the batteries in your thermostat annually to ensure it functions correctly.
Regularly checking the condition of your system’s belts and hoses can also prevent unexpected breakdowns. Look for signs of wear and tear, such as cracks or frays. If you notice any potential issues, it might be a sign to call a professional to assess and replace these components. Keeping these parts in check can significantly minimize the risk of your system overheating.
